Katie B
Katie grew up in New Jersey where she first started playing field hockey in middle school. While in high school, Katie ran track and played field hockey all four years. She was a member of the school’s varsity team that won a 2006 NJ Sectional Championship her senior year. During her junior year of college she, along with a close friend, took initiative about the lack of field hockey and created Coastal Carolina University’s intermural club field hockey team. Together they helped build a club that competes across the south and participates in national tournaments to this day. Katie relocated to Charleston in 2017 and a year later found herself googling ‘field hockey in Charleston’ which led her to finding the Charleston Field Hockey Club. She has volunteered with the Club since 2018; serving various roles on the board and as a coach.

Kaci M
I grew up in Lewes, DE where I started playing field hockey in third grade with my club team, Delaware Shore, and then picked it up in school through senior year. I coached the younger club team girls while I was in high school, even returning for a year after college to coach our U14 and U16s indoor and outdoor. A three-sport athlete (field hockey, swim and lacrosse), I went on to Northeastern University where I played Division One field hockey for the Huskies and earned my Doctorate in Pharmacy. While in Boston, I coached our college summer camps. I also worked with College Connection for a bit to help at the Shooting Stars tournaments. I have to give credit to my older sister who paved the way for field hockey, playing at Villanova and to my little sister who played with me on the same teams most years until she became a conference rival playing at University of Delaware. I moved to Charleston in 2017 and quickly realized field hockey did not exist here in the lowcountry. Similar to Katie B, I googled field hockey in Charleston and joined Charleston Field Hockey as soon as possible that spring. I've been a coach, board member and adult league player ever since. Field hockey (and sports in general) has taught me so much in life and brought many long lasting friendships. I hope to instill that same drive, teamwork and confidence I learned from playing in all the young athletes we meet.
